Three killed in pile-up near Seremban


SEREMBAN: Three people were killed and two seriously injured in a five-vehicle pile-up on the Bukit Putus bridge, at KM15 Jalan Seremban-Kuala Pilah near here late Friday.

The dead were identified as L. Muthu, 63, and his wife S. Duggamah, 58, from Serdang, Selangor and the driver of another car, Mohd Hafiz Shamsudin, 27, from Bandar Seri Jempol.
